Blue Buffalo Voluntarily Recalls One Lot of BLUE Wilderness® Rocky Mountain Recipe™ Red Meat Dinner Wet Food for Adult Dogs Due to Potential Health Risk

FOR IMMEDIATE RELEASE – March 17, 2017 – Wilton, CT – Blue Buffalo Company is voluntarily
recalling one production lot of BLUE Wilderness® Rocky Mountain Recipe™ Red Meat Dinner Wet
Food for Adult Dogs, as the product has the potential to contain elevated levels of naturally-
occurring beef thyroid hormones.

Dogs ingesting high levels of beef thyroid hormones may exhibit symptoms such as increased thirst
and urination, weight loss, increased heart rate and restlessness. These symptoms may resolve when the use of the impacted food is discontinued. However, with prolonged consumption these
symptoms may increase in severity and may include vomiting, diarrhea, and rapid or difficulty
breathing. Should these symptoms occur, contact your veterinarian immediately.

Although the Blue Buffalo Customer Care Resource Team has not received any reports of dogs
exhibiting these symptoms from consuming this product, the FDA advised Blue Buffalo of a single
consumer who reported symptoms in one dog. Blue Buffalo immediately began an investigation.
After working with the FDA, Blue Buffalo decided it would be prudent to recall the one production lot in question. The one dog was also being fed non-Blue Buffalo food and has fully-recovered.

The voluntary recall is limited to one production lot of the following product:

12.5 oz BLUE Wilderness Rocky Mountain Recipe Red Meat Dinner Wet Food for Adult Dogs
#990970 - UPC #840243101153
Best Buy Date: Lot Code June 7, 2019 (found on the bottom of the can)

Affected products were distributed nationally through pet specialty and on-line retailers.

No other Blue Buffalo products are impacted by this issue.

If your pet has consumed the product listed above and has exhibited any of these symptoms, please
discontinue feeding and contact your veterinarian. Consumers who have purchased the product
subject to this recall should dispose of it or return it to the place of purchase for full refund.
